Block 18,667
Block Hash
ded529e6f2a6c40b198ca1f982ac6dbefbd0d89a8f2009db5871625fcd84a1e1
Previous Block Hash
6e39f76cc79382a91df474a1c4f7fea4c68637754a111dd014697386ffdcda16
Mined
Transactions
1
Difficulty
11.33 K
Size
249 bytes
Transactions (1)
1 input, 1 output
500,000.00
PEPE